What Counts as a Garage Door Emergency
Not every problem requires emergency repair. A squeaky door or slow operation can usually wait for a regular appointment. But certain situations demand immediate attention. See our guide on do you actually need an insulated garage door on fox island?.
A completely stuck garage door is a genuine emergency. You can't access your vehicle, tools, or stored items. A broken spring creates safety hazards and makes the door impossible to open safely. If your garage door is making unusual grinding or snapping sounds, that's a warning sign that something critical has failed. Security matters too. A door that won't close leaves your home vulnerable, especially during after-hours when you notice the problem at night.
Spring failures happen without warning. Most garage door springs last between 7 to 9 years, not 10 or more. When one breaks, the entire system fails because the spring carries nearly all the weight. Attempting to manually open a door with a broken spring risks serious injury. Read about garage door springs in fox island: what you actually need to know.
Why You Need Professional Help, Not DIY Solutions
The temptation to fix things yourself is strong when you're frustrated and stuck. Resist it. Garage door systems involve high-tension springs, heavy panels, and complex mechanisms. A misstep can cause injury or worse damage.
Professional technicians carry the right parts and tools. They diagnose the root cause instead of treating symptoms. If you have a stuck door, the problem might be a broken spring, a misaligned track, or opener failure. Each requires a different solution. Guessing wrong wastes time and money.

Prevention Saves You From Emergencies
This is worth saying clearly: regular maintenance prevents most emergency calls. A tune-up catches worn springs before they snap, identifies track misalignment before doors get stuck, and keeps the opener functioning smoothly.
